Entry door window replacement services involve removing and upgrading the windows that are integrated into or surrounding the front door area of a property. This work typically includes replacing old, damaged, or inefficient glass panels, as well as upgrading the framing to improve security, insulation, and appearance. Service providers may also offer options for decorative or energy-efficient windows that enhance curb appeal while reducing drafts and heat transfer. Homeowners often choose this service when their existing door windows are outdated, cracked, foggy, or no longer functioning properly.

This type of replacement service addresses several common problems faced by homeowners. Cracked or broken windows can compromise security and allow drafts, which can lead to higher energy bills. Foggy or clouded glass reduces visibility and diminishes the overall look of the entryway. Additionally, deteriorating frames or seals can cause drafts, water leaks, and increased wear over time. Replacing entry door windows can help solve these issues by restoring the door's integrity, improving energy efficiency, and enhancing the visual appeal of the home's entrance.

The overview below groups typical Entry Door Window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Fort Washington, MD.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or window and door replacements in Fort Washington range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, covering standard-sized windows or doors with simple installations.

Standard Replacement Projects - For full entry door or window replacements, local contractors often charge between $1,000 and $3,000. This range covers most mid-sized projects involving quality materials and straightforward installation.

Larger or Custom Installations - Larger or more complex projects, such as custom-designed doors or multi-window replacements, can range from $3,500 to $5,000 or more. These jobs are less common and typically involve additional features or high-end materials.

Additional Costs - Extra expenses may include permits, upgrades, or removal of old fixtures, which can add a few hundred dollars to the overall cost. These factors vary depending on project scope and local regulations.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
